New York: DAW Books, 1983. First Thus - First Printing . Mass Market Paperback. Very Good. 12mo - over 6¾" - 7¾" tall. Douglas Chaffee (cover art). # UE1801, No.518. "The explorer vessel Ariadne was considered lost - until its call was heard appealing for a xeno-biologist. Their new world was all swamp. But the nature of that planet's 'people' turned out to be an enigma that had to be solved." 176 pages.
